Ransomware Attacks
Ransomware is one of the most notorious cybersecurity threats today. This type of malware encrypts a victim's files, rendering them inaccessible until a ransom is paid. Ransomware attacks have targeted various sectors, including healthcare, education, and government, causing significant disruptions.
How Ransomware Works
Infection: Ransomware typically spreads through phishing emails, malicious downloads, or vulnerabilities in software.
Encryption: Once installed, the malware encrypts files on the infected system, often displaying a ransom note with payment instructions.
Payment: Victims are usually asked to pay in cryptocurrency to maintain anonymity.
Real-World Example
In 2021, the Colonial Pipeline ransomware attack disrupted fuel supplies across the Eastern United States. The attackers demanded a ransom of $4.4 million, which the company paid to regain access to their systems. This incident highlighted the vulnerabilities in critical infrastructure and the potential for widespread chaos.
Prevention Tips
Regular Backups: Keep backups of important files on a separate device or cloud service.
Security Software: Use reputable antivirus and anti-malware software to detect and block threats.
Employee Training: Educate employees about recognizing phishing attempts and safe browsing practices.
Phishing Scams
Phishing scams are deceptive attempts to trick individuals into providing sensitive information, such as passwords or credit card numbers. These scams often come in the form of emails or messages that appear to be from legitimate sources.
Types of Phishing
Spear Phishing: Targeted attacks aimed at specific individuals or organizations.
Whaling: A type of spear phishing that targets high-profile individuals, such as executives.
Clone Phishing: A duplicate of a previously delivered email, but with malicious links or attachments.
Real-World Example
In 2020, a phishing attack targeted employees of the U.S. Department of Health and Human Services (HHS). The attackers impersonated a legitimate organization to steal sensitive information related to COVID-19.
Prevention Tips
Verify Sources: Always check the sender's email address and look for signs of spoofing.
Two-Factor Authentication: Enable two-factor authentication on accounts to add an extra layer of security.
Report Suspicious Emails: Encourage reporting of phishing attempts to IT departments or relevant authorities.
Insider Threats
Insider threats come from individuals within an organization who misuse their access to sensitive information. These threats can be intentional or unintentional and can lead to significant data breaches.
Types of Insider Threats
Malicious Insiders: Employees who intentionally steal or compromise data for personal gain.
Negligent Insiders: Employees who inadvertently expose data through careless actions, such as falling for phishing scams.
Real-World Example
In 2019, a former employee of a major financial institution stole sensitive customer data and attempted to sell it on the dark web. This incident resulted in significant financial losses and reputational damage for the company.
Prevention Tips
Access Controls: Implement strict access controls to limit data access based on job roles.
Monitoring: Use monitoring tools to detect unusual behavior or access patterns.
Training: Provide regular training on data security and the importance of safeguarding sensitive information.
Distributed Denial of Service (DDoS) Attacks
DDoS attacks overwhelm a target's servers with traffic, rendering them inaccessible to legitimate users. These attacks can disrupt services and cause significant financial losses.
How DDoS Attacks Work
Botnets: Attackers use a network of compromised devices (botnets) to generate massive amounts of traffic.
Targeting: The traffic is directed at a specific server or network, overwhelming its capacity.
Disruption: Legitimate users are unable to access the targeted service, leading to downtime.
Real-World Example
In 2016, the Dyn DDoS attack disrupted major websites, including Twitter, Netflix, and Reddit. The attack was carried out using a botnet made up of IoT devices, highlighting the vulnerabilities of connected devices.
Prevention Tips
Traffic Monitoring: Use traffic monitoring tools to detect unusual spikes in traffic.
DDoS Protection Services: Consider using services that specialize in mitigating DDoS attacks.
Redundancy: Implement redundant systems to ensure service availability during an attack.
Data Breaches
Data breaches occur when unauthorized individuals gain access to sensitive information, such as personal data, financial records, or intellectual property. These breaches can have severe consequences for individuals and organizations.
Causes of Data Breaches
Hacking: Cybercriminals exploit vulnerabilities in software or systems to gain access.
Physical Theft: Lost or stolen devices containing sensitive information can lead to breaches.
Human Error: Accidental exposure of data through misconfigured settings or accidental sharing.
Real-World Example
In 2017, the Equifax data breach exposed the personal information of approximately 147 million individuals. The breach was attributed to a vulnerability in the company’s web application framework, leading to significant legal and financial repercussions.
Prevention Tips
Regular Updates: Keep software and systems updated to patch vulnerabilities.
Encryption: Use encryption to protect sensitive data both in transit and at rest.
Incident Response Plan: Develop and maintain an incident response plan to address potential breaches quickly.
